Justin Timberlake’s “Man of the Woods” Album Heading for No. 1 Debut on Billboard 2 00 Albums Chart
Despite the negative reviews, Justin Timberlake’s “Man of the Woods” album is heading for a No. 1 debut on Billboard.
Timberlake is proving the critics wrong in numbers. His new album is expected to be No. 1 on next week’s Billboard 200 chart, according to industry experts.
Forecasters expect Timberlake’s album to hit the charts with about 300,000 album units earned in the week ending Feb. 8.
If this happens, then Man of the Woods will be the singer’s fourth straight No. 1 album.
Timberlake’s 2013 album, The 20/20 Experience (2 of 2), debuted at No. 1 on the charts with 350,000 in traditional album sales. Timberlake’s only album to miss the top was his debut solo effort, Justified, which debuted and peaked at No. 2 in 2002.
